Swift and the group of young talents from UAE Team Emirates at the BinckBank Tour

The race will take place in Benelux from August 7th to August 11th

After the Tour de Pologne, UAE Team Emirates will move on to Benelux to participate in another short World Tour stage race called the BinckBank Tour, scheduled from August 7th to the 11th for a total of seven stages.

 

Sports Managers Daniele Righi (ITA) and Bruno Vicino (ITA) will be counting on eight riders:
– Simone Consonni (ITA)
– Filippo Ganna (ITA)
– Andrea Guardini (ITA)
– Marko Kump (SLO)
– Jan Polanc (SLO)
– Ben Swift (GBR)
– Oliviero Troia (ITA)
– Federico Zurlo (ITA)

 

Three stages (the  1, 3 and 4 fractions) will be suited to the speedsters in the group; the second stage will be a 9 km time trial. The general classification should begin to take shape by then. A hilly course in the fifth fraction will be a preview for the two challenging conclusive stages to follow (part of the 7th fraction will retrace the route for the Tour of Flanders).

 

Daniele Righi, Sports Manager: “Swift has the necessary skills and is in good enough shape to contend for a high level position in the general classification.
With him, we’ll have a group of young guys who proved to have good aptitude on Belgian roads during last spring; it will be interesting to see them at work.
For the sprinting arrivals we will be betting on Kump and Guardini, with Polanc ready to make the most of his fighting spirit in the rough stages”.

 

Ben Swift (photo Bettini): “I’m happy to be participating in the Binck Bank Tour and I’m pleased to be coming to this race in good form, which I worked on during the Tour de France.
We’re going to be facing a very challenging week, with stages featuring various types of routes. We’re going to have to  be careful and shine every day if we want to figure well”.
